Assembleur 68000 |
NBCD |
Motorola 68000+ |
Négation BCD |
Syntaxe
Paramètres
Nom |
Description |
ea |
Ce paramètre permet d'indiquer l'adresse effective de l'opérande de destination. |
Description
Cette instruction permet de soustraire l'opérande source et le bit étendue de zéro pour un nombre BCD.
Remarque
- Normalement, le bit de code de condition Z est fixé par programmation avant le début de l'opération. De cette manière, on peut faire
des tests pour des résultats de zéro à la fin des opérations de multiple-précision.
Algorithme
Destination ← 0 - Destination (base 10) - X
|
Registre de codes de condition
Cette instruction affectera les bits de drapeau du registre de codes de condition de la façon suivante :
Nom du drapeau |
Description |
X |
Ce bit contiendra la même chose que le bit de retenue |
N |
Ce bit reste indéfini |
Z |
Ce bit vaut 0 si le résultat est différent de zéro, autrement il reste inchangé. |
V |
Ce bit reste indéfini |
C |
Ce bit vaut 1 si une retenue décimal est généré autrement vaut 0. |
Voir également
Langage de programmation - Assembleur 68000 - Référence d'instructions - ABCD
Langage de programmation - Assembleur 68000 - Référence d'instructions - SBCD
Dernière mise à jour : Mercredi, le 22 novembre 2017